Instances You Should Get A Residential Walk-In Bathtub

Wondering if a walk-in bathtub is suitable for your family? Residential walk-in bathtubs are an excellent way to upgrade your bathroom. They ensure families have a safe, therapeutic, and more comfortable bathing experience regardless of age differences. 

As with other home upgrades, knowing when to get a home walk-in bathtub will assist you in making an informed decision. Once you identify the need, you can find a tub that meets your requirements. Here are instances you should consider buying a walk-in tub.

It's Becoming Difficult to Walk Over Tub Sides

Lifting legs over a bathtub edge may become difficult as you age. This not only strains your physical body but your mind too. Some people lose confidence and feel they cannot take a bath alone.

A walk-in tub is designed to solve this problem. It lets users step over their tubs independently. The bathtubs come with a door that opens on the side, allowing you to access or leave quickly in one small step. You won't have to worry about slips and fall accidents with such a bathtub. The tubs also have a seat inside them so you can rest once you enter.

An Elderly Loved One Is Moving In

If you have invited your aging parents or relatives to stay in your home indefinitely, consider making their stay comfortable and safe. One way to accomplish this is to get a walk-in bathtub. This will improve their bathroom experience, and you won't have to worry about falls. Moreover, when you give them the ability to take care of their sanitation themselves, their self-esteem will improve.

Address Mobility Concerns After an Injury or Illness

If you were involved in an accident and are recovering, it may be challenging to use the standard bathtub once you get home. You may also face the same challenge once you're diagnosed with conditions like arthritis. Anyone struggling with chronic or acute pain will appreciate having a walk-in shower. These tubs cater to the needs of those who require some extra stability in their bathrooms, especially after an illness or injury.

The Tub Is Outdated

When you use a tub for several decades, it may get stained from excessive use and cleaning chemicals. Other than looking bad, stains aren't suitable for your health because they are bacteria breeding grounds. Also, the tub may require excessive repairs, which can be costly over time. If you realize the old tub isn't serving its purpose or you just cannot handle the constant maintenance, it may be time to upgrade. Consider purchasing a walk-in bathtub to enjoy its unique benefits.
